Hey guys! Ever felt lost in the maze of network configurations? Well, you're not alone! Today, we're diving deep into the world of pfSense, a powerful open-source firewall and routing platform that can seriously level up your network game. Whether you're a tech enthusiast, a small business owner, or just someone looking to enhance your home network security, understanding how to configure pfSense is a game-changer. Buckle up, because we're about to embark on a journey to demystify iConfiguration Internet pfSense and transform you into a network ninja!
Understanding pfSense
Before we jump into the nitty-gritty of configuration, let's take a moment to understand what pfSense actually is. At its core, pfSense is a free, open-source firewall distribution based on FreeBSD. But it's so much more than just a firewall! It's a comprehensive network management tool that offers a wide range of features, including routing, VPN, intrusion detection, and traffic shaping. Think of it as the Swiss Army knife of network security. iConfiguration Internet pfSense often starts with understanding the basics, so let's cover those first. One of the key advantages of pfSense is its flexibility. Unlike proprietary firewalls that often come with limitations and hefty price tags, pfSense can be customized to fit your specific needs. Whether you're running a small home network or a large enterprise, pfSense can be tailored to provide the level of security and control you require. Moreover, the active community support ensures that you're never alone when facing challenges. There are tons of forums, documentation, and tutorials available to help you navigate the complexities of pfSense. For many, the journey into iConfiguration Internet pfSense begins with recognizing the limitations of typical home routers. While these routers provide basic firewall functionality, they often lack the advanced features and customization options that pfSense offers. This is where pfSense shines, providing a robust and scalable solution for those who demand more from their network. Furthermore, pfSense is constantly evolving, with regular updates and new features being added by the development team. This means that you can be confident that your network is always protected against the latest threats. The open-source nature of pfSense also means that the code is transparent and auditable, giving you peace of mind knowing that there are no hidden backdoors or vulnerabilities. In short, pfSense is a powerful and versatile platform that can transform your network from a vulnerable entry point into a secure and well-managed environment. By understanding the fundamentals of pfSense, you're taking the first step towards mastering iConfiguration Internet pfSense and unlocking the full potential of your network.
Initial Setup and Installation
Okay, let's get our hands dirty! The first step in our iConfiguration Internet pfSense adventure is setting up and installing pfSense. This involves a few key steps, starting with obtaining the necessary hardware. You'll need a dedicated computer to run pfSense. This could be an old desktop, a purpose-built appliance, or even a virtual machine. The hardware requirements will depend on the size and complexity of your network, but generally, a dual-core processor, 2GB of RAM, and a network interface card (NIC) for each network segment (WAN and LAN) should suffice for most home and small business setups. Once you have your hardware ready, the next step is to download the pfSense installer from the official pfSense website. Make sure to choose the correct architecture (usually amd64 for modern computers) and the appropriate image type (usually the USB memstick installer). After downloading the installer, you'll need to create a bootable USB drive. You can use tools like Rufus or Etcher to burn the ISO image to the USB drive. Once the bootable USB drive is ready, insert it into the computer you'll be using for pfSense and boot from the USB drive. You may need to adjust the boot order in your BIOS settings to prioritize the USB drive. The pfSense installer will guide you through the installation process. Follow the prompts to configure the basic settings, such as the hostname, time zone, and network interfaces. During the installation, you'll be asked to assign network interfaces to the WAN (Wide Area Network) and LAN (Local Area Network) interfaces. The WAN interface is the one that connects to your internet service provider (ISP), while the LAN interface is the one that connects to your internal network. It's crucial to assign these interfaces correctly, as this will determine how pfSense routes traffic between your network and the internet. After the installation is complete, pfSense will reboot, and you'll be greeted with the pfSense console menu. From here, you can access the web interface, which is where you'll configure most of the settings. To access the web interface, you'll need to connect a computer to the LAN interface and open a web browser. The default IP address for the LAN interface is 192.168.1.1, so you should be able to access the web interface by typing https://192.168.1.1 into your browser. You may encounter a security warning because pfSense uses a self-signed certificate. You can safely ignore this warning and proceed to the web interface. The default username is "admin," and the default password is "pfsense." Once you're logged in, you'll be presented with the pfSense dashboard, which provides an overview of your system's status and performance. From here, you can begin configuring pfSense to meet your specific needs. Remember, the initial setup and installation are crucial steps in the iConfiguration Internet pfSense process. By following these steps carefully, you'll be well on your way to building a secure and robust network.
Configuring WAN and LAN Interfaces
Alright, let's dive into the heart of iConfiguration Internet pfSense: configuring the WAN and LAN interfaces. These interfaces are the gateways to your network, and setting them up correctly is crucial for ensuring seamless internet connectivity and secure internal network communication. The WAN interface, as we mentioned earlier, is your connection to the outside world – the internet. When configuring the WAN interface, you'll typically need to specify the connection type, such as DHCP, static IP, or PPPoE. If your ISP provides you with an IP address automatically, you'll want to choose DHCP. This tells pfSense to automatically obtain an IP address, subnet mask, and gateway from your ISP. If your ISP requires you to use a static IP address, you'll need to enter the IP address, subnet mask, and gateway manually. This information should be provided by your ISP. PPPoE is commonly used for DSL connections and requires you to enter a username and password provided by your ISP. In addition to the connection type, you may also need to configure other settings, such as the MTU (Maximum Transmission Unit) size. The MTU size determines the largest packet size that can be transmitted over the network. In most cases, the default MTU size of 1500 bytes is sufficient, but you may need to adjust it if you're experiencing connectivity issues. Once you've configured the WAN interface, you'll want to test your internet connectivity. You can do this by pinging a public IP address, such as 8.8.8.8 (Google's public DNS server), from the pfSense console or web interface. If the ping is successful, it means that your WAN interface is properly configured and you have internet connectivity. Now, let's move on to the LAN interface. The LAN interface is your connection to your internal network. Typically, you'll want to assign a static IP address to the LAN interface, such as 192.168.1.1 or 10.0.0.1. This IP address will serve as the gateway for your internal network devices. You'll also need to configure a subnet mask for the LAN interface. The subnet mask determines the range of IP addresses that can be used on your internal network. A common subnet mask for small networks is 255.255.255.0, which allows for 254 usable IP addresses. In addition to the IP address and subnet mask, you'll also want to configure a DHCP server on the LAN interface. The DHCP server automatically assigns IP addresses to devices that connect to your network, making it easier to manage your network devices. You can configure the DHCP server to assign IP addresses within a specific range, such as 192.168.1.100 to 192.168.1.200. You'll also want to specify the DNS servers that the DHCP server should provide to clients. You can use your ISP's DNS servers or public DNS servers, such as Google's DNS servers (8.8.8.8 and 8.8.4.4) or Cloudflare's DNS servers (1.1.1.1 and 1.0.0.1). By properly configuring the WAN and LAN interfaces, you're laying the foundation for a secure and functional network. This is a critical step in the iConfiguration Internet pfSense process, and taking the time to understand these settings will pay dividends in the long run.
Firewall Rules Configuration
Firewall rules are the backbone of your network security in iConfiguration Internet pfSense. They dictate what traffic is allowed to pass through your firewall and what traffic is blocked. Configuring firewall rules effectively is essential for protecting your network from unauthorized access and malicious attacks. By default, pfSense blocks all incoming traffic on the WAN interface and allows all outgoing traffic on the LAN interface. This is a good starting point, but you'll likely need to create additional firewall rules to allow specific types of traffic to pass through your firewall. When creating firewall rules, you'll need to specify several parameters, including the interface, protocol, source, destination, and action. The interface specifies which network interface the rule applies to (e.g., WAN or LAN). The protocol specifies the type of traffic the rule applies to (e.g., TCP, UDP, or ICMP). The source specifies the origin of the traffic (e.g., any IP address or a specific IP address). The destination specifies the destination of the traffic (e.g., any IP address or a specific IP address). The action specifies what to do with the traffic (e.g., allow or block). For example, let's say you want to allow incoming traffic on port 80 (HTTP) and port 443 (HTTPS) to your web server. You would create two firewall rules on the WAN interface, one for port 80 and one for port 443. The source would be set to "any," the destination would be set to the IP address of your web server, and the action would be set to "allow." Similarly, if you want to block all traffic from a specific IP address, you would create a firewall rule on the WAN interface with the source set to the IP address you want to block and the action set to "block." It's important to note that firewall rules are processed in order, from top to bottom. The first rule that matches the traffic will be applied, and subsequent rules will be ignored. Therefore, it's crucial to arrange your firewall rules in the correct order to ensure that they are applied as intended. When creating firewall rules, it's also important to consider the principle of least privilege. This means that you should only allow the minimum amount of traffic necessary for your network to function properly. By default, you should block all traffic and then create rules to allow specific types of traffic as needed. This will help to minimize the attack surface of your network and reduce the risk of unauthorized access. In addition to basic firewall rules, pfSense also supports advanced features, such as stateful firewalling, NAT (Network Address Translation), and port forwarding. Stateful firewalling keeps track of the state of network connections and only allows traffic that is part of an established connection to pass through the firewall. NAT allows you to hide your internal IP addresses behind a single public IP address, providing an additional layer of security. Port forwarding allows you to redirect traffic from a public IP address to a specific device on your internal network. Mastering firewall rules configuration is a critical skill for anyone managing a pfSense firewall. By understanding the different parameters and features, you can create a robust and secure network that protects your data and privacy. This is a cornerstone of effective iConfiguration Internet pfSense.
VPN Configuration
VPNs, or Virtual Private Networks, are essential for secure remote access and protecting your online privacy, and iConfiguration Internet pfSense makes setting them up relatively straightforward. A VPN creates an encrypted tunnel between your device and a remote server, allowing you to securely access resources on your network from anywhere in the world. pfSense supports several VPN protocols, including OpenVPN, IPsec, and L2TP/IPsec. OpenVPN is a popular open-source VPN protocol that is known for its security and flexibility. IPsec is another widely used VPN protocol that is often used for site-to-site VPN connections. L2TP/IPsec is a VPN protocol that is commonly used for mobile devices. When configuring a VPN in pfSense, you'll need to choose a VPN protocol and configure the necessary settings. For OpenVPN, you'll need to generate certificates for the server and clients, configure the server settings (such as the port, protocol, and encryption algorithm), and configure the client settings (such as the server address, port, and certificate). For IPsec, you'll need to configure the IKE (Internet Key Exchange) settings and the IPsec settings. The IKE settings determine how the VPN connection is authenticated, while the IPsec settings determine how the data is encrypted. For L2TP/IPsec, you'll need to configure the L2TP settings and the IPsec settings. The L2TP settings determine the L2TP server address and the shared secret, while the IPsec settings determine how the data is encrypted. Once you've configured the VPN server, you'll need to configure the VPN clients. The VPN clients are the devices that will connect to the VPN server. You'll need to install a VPN client on each device and configure it with the appropriate settings. For OpenVPN, you can use the OpenVPN Connect client. For IPsec, you can use the built-in VPN client on most operating systems. For L2TP/IPsec, you can also use the built-in VPN client on most operating systems. When configuring the VPN clients, you'll need to enter the server address, the port, the username, and the password. You may also need to import the server certificate if you're using OpenVPN. Once the VPN clients are configured, you can connect to the VPN server. The VPN client will establish an encrypted tunnel to the VPN server, and all traffic between your device and the VPN server will be encrypted. This will protect your data from eavesdropping and tampering. VPNs are a valuable tool for securing your network and protecting your privacy. By configuring a VPN in pfSense, you can securely access your network from anywhere in the world and protect your online activity from prying eyes. Understanding VPN configuration is a key aspect of mastering iConfiguration Internet pfSense.
Monitoring and Maintenance
Keeping a close eye on your pfSense firewall is crucial for ensuring its continued performance and security. iConfiguration Internet pfSense isn't a "set it and forget it" task; it requires ongoing monitoring and maintenance. pfSense provides a wealth of monitoring tools that allow you to track various aspects of your system, such as CPU usage, memory usage, disk usage, network traffic, and firewall logs. The pfSense dashboard provides an overview of your system's status and performance. You can customize the dashboard to display the information that is most important to you. pfSense also provides a real-time traffic graph that shows the amount of traffic passing through your firewall. This can be useful for identifying bottlenecks and troubleshooting network issues. The firewall logs provide a detailed record of all traffic that has been processed by your firewall. You can use the firewall logs to identify suspicious activity and investigate security incidents. In addition to the built-in monitoring tools, you can also use external monitoring tools, such as Nagios or Zabbix, to monitor your pfSense firewall. These tools provide more advanced monitoring capabilities and can alert you to potential problems before they become serious. Regular maintenance is also essential for keeping your pfSense firewall running smoothly. This includes updating pfSense to the latest version, backing up your configuration, and reviewing your firewall rules. Updating pfSense to the latest version ensures that you have the latest security patches and bug fixes. Backing up your configuration allows you to quickly restore your system in the event of a hardware failure or other disaster. Reviewing your firewall rules ensures that they are still effective and that they are not allowing any unnecessary traffic to pass through your firewall. Monitoring and maintenance are ongoing tasks that should be performed regularly. By keeping a close eye on your pfSense firewall and performing regular maintenance, you can ensure that it continues to protect your network and provide reliable service. Ignoring these aspects of iConfiguration Internet pfSense can leave you vulnerable to security threats and performance issues. Make it a habit to regularly check your system and keep it up-to-date for optimal performance and security.
By following this guide, you're well on your way to mastering iConfiguration Internet pfSense and building a secure, robust, and efficient network. Happy networking, folks!
Lastest News
-
-
Related News
Ioscbrandsc: Sportswear & Shoes - Find Your Perfect Fit!
Alex Braham - Nov 17, 2025 56 Views -
Related News
PSEi TradeSmith Finance App: Login & Investment Guide
Alex Braham - Nov 18, 2025 53 Views -
Related News
IOS Surgical Tech Job: What You Need To Know
Alex Braham - Nov 14, 2025 44 Views -
Related News
Kansas City Hyundai: Your Go-To Dealership
Alex Braham - Nov 18, 2025 42 Views -
Related News
Cinematic Footage: Free Raw Video For Your Projects
Alex Braham - Nov 16, 2025 51 Views